Answer: y = 7.5
Step-by-step explanation:
Suppose that y varies directly with x
That is, y∝x
Convert y∝x to a full equation by introducing a constant k to the right hand side.
Therefore, y = kx
Given that y = 10 and x = 20
Substitute y and x in the equation above. We have;
10 = k(20)
10 = 20k
20k = 10
k = 10/20
k = 0.5
Since k = 0.5, the equation y = kx becomes y = 0.5x
Now, to find y if x = 15, substitute x in equation y = 0.5x
Therefore, y = 0.5(15)
y = 7.5
